What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a live in rope access window cleaning profess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Live In Rope Access Window Cleaning professional, you need expertise in high-rise window cleaning techniques, physical fitness, and a valid IRATA (Industrial Rope Access Trade Association) or SPRAT (Society of Professional Rope Access Technicians) certification. Familiarity with specialized rope access equipment, safety harnesses, and cleaning tools is crucial. Attention to detail, strong communication, and the ability to work calmly under pressure are standout soft skills for this role. These skills and qualifications ensure safety, efficiency, and high-quality service when working at heights in challenging conditions.

What is a live in rope access window cleaner?

Live in rope access window cleaners are professionals who specialize in cleaning windows on high-rise buildings or structures using rope access techniques. They often stay on-site or nearby for extended periods, allowing them to efficiently complete large or ongoing projects. These cleaners are trained in safety and rope work, enabling them to reach challenging or otherwise inaccessible windows. Their work is essential for maintaining the appearance and safety of tall buildings, and they follow strict safety protocols to minimize risks. This specialized cleaning service is commonly used for skyscrapers, hotels, and other tall structures.
